Everyone associates green with the Ireland, and Ireland with green. Originally however, the colour associated with Saint Patrick was blue. Green ribbons and shamrocks were worn in celebration of St Patrick’s Day as early as the 17th century.
He is said to have used the shamrock, a three-leaved plant, to explain the Holy Trinity to the pre-Christian Irish, and the wearing and display of shamrocks and shamrock-inspired designs have become a ubiquitous feature of the day. All was not well, as in the 1798 rebellion in the hope of making a political statement, Irish soldiers wore full green uniforms on the 17th of March in hopes of catching attention with their unusual fashion!

One of Britain’s best loved businesses, Cadbury, is under threat from a hostile bid from rival confectioner Kraft. Cadbury have reiterated that their shareholders should reject Kraft’s takeover bid, since the businesses has enjoyed an “outstanding” performance last year.
“Don’t let Kraft steal your company with its derisory offer,” was the message by chairman Roger Carr, after boasting that they where performing better then market expectations. He went on to say that “The issue looking forward for them is for Kraft to make this pay for their shareholders they have to extract large synergies.”
Kraft remains the only current bidder for Cadbury, after Swiss food giant Nestle ruled itself out, although US confectioner Hershey has previously expressed interest in a potential bid.

When it comes to sales promotion, the sky isn’t the limit for Richard Branson. Spaceship brand Virgin Galactic has unveiled the new design for its branded SpaceShipTwo.
The design, by agency Start Creative, was unveiled at a press conference in the Mojave Desert. The designers had the unusual brief of producing a design that could cope with the extreme heat the spaceship endures during the take off and re-entry into the earth’s atmosphere.
SpaceShipTwo is a six-passenger, two-pilot craft which Branson is hoping will corner the embryonic public-travel-to-outer-space market. The spaceship can be thought of as an air launched glider with a rocket motor and a couple of extra systems for spaceflight. Just like any conventional flying machine, it requires aerodynamic forces to provide its stability and control which, clearly, it only has whilst in the atmosphere.

The Hubble Space Telescope (HST) is a space telescope that was carried into orbit by the Space Shuttle Discovery in April 1990, and is named after the American astronomer Edwin Hubble. The Fisher Space pens range was designed for use in Space, when astronauts began to explore the reaches of outer space, Paul Fisher realized that there was no existing pen which could perform in its freezing cold, boiling hot vacuum.
Countless experiments and a common sense approach to findings resulted in the invention of the sealed and pressurized Fisher Space Pens cartridges (Fisher Space pen refill) and in 1967, after 18 months of rigorous testing by NASA, the Space Pen was selected for use by astronauts.

A New Generation Of BlogsPosted: April 21st, 2009 | Author: admin | Filed under: Current Affairs | No Comments »The government is proposing that the ‘Generation Z’ should learn how to use social networking sites like twitter as part of an overhaul of children’s curriculums. The drafted plan was the work of Ofsted’s former director of inspections, Sir Jim Rose. He said his “high-tech” curriculum helps children to “develop an understanding” of the different ways to communicate online.
The use of Twitter has risen 1,689% in the last year, with 1.78 million users now registered. Dr Cole an academic from the University of South Carolina, points out that technology like this will be of fundamental importance to ‘Generation Z pupils’, as they will do the majority of their learning via the internet, and few will read newspapers.

The Army Recruitment DrivePosted: April 6th, 2009 | Author: admin | Filed under: Current Affairs, Marketing & Branding | Tags: Government | No Comments »The latest people to invest heavily in promoting themselves are the British Army who are releasing a new TV and online recruitment campaign. The ‘Start Thinking Solider’ campaign shows different missions, showing a first person perspective from a new recruit.
The TV ads were the work of ‘Publicis’ with the online games being created by their in house digital division. The Army is under pressure to have more young soldiers coming through their doors, as each year they are said to need 15,000 quality soldiers.
